Pharmaceutical Manufacturing Shifts Strengthening the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Market 

Structural changes in the global API manufacturing landscape are profoundly reshaping the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Market. Production consolidation has occurred in regions with high regulatory compliance and cost efficiency—particularly in India, Italy, and China. Leading firms have invested extensively in explosion-proof manufacturing lines and controlled nitration units due to the compound’s hazardous nature. For instance, Indian and European API producers have scaled capacity by nearly 12% over the past three years to meet tightening supply needs from rapidly expanding finished-dose manufacturing clusters. Such capacity investments have stabilized global supply chains, ensuring consistent availability of Nitroglycerine API for pharmaceutical formulators worldwide.

Regulatory Framework Driving Quality Compliance in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Market 

The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Market is becoming increasingly compliance-driven due to tighter regulatory expectations on safety, purity, and environmental controls. Given the substance’s explosive sensitivity, global regulators such as the USFDA and EMA have enforced stricter quality validation and containment measures. Consequently, leading API producers are integrating advanced containment systems, robotic loading units, and in-line monitoring technologies in their nitration units. These compliance upgrades, while adding production costs, also enhance global competitiveness and reduce batch rejection rates. Datavagyanik notes that over 70% of Nitroglycerine API capacity now comes from validated GMP-grade facilities—an indicator of the market’s rising quality maturity.

Pricing Overview and Trends in the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Market 

The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Price has exhibited moderate but steady upward trends over the past five years, influenced predominantly by raw material cost volatility and manufacturing safety investments. For instance, fluctuations in glycerol and nitric acid prices, fundamental to Nitroglycerine synthesis, have periodically impacted API pricing. Additionally, stringent regulatory requirements for controlled nitration processes have elevated production overheads, contributing to a gradual price increase. Despite these cost pressures, technological advancements and manufacturing scale efficiencies have helped stabilize prices, making the Nitroglycerine (Glyceryl Trinitrate) API Price Trend relatively predictable compared to other high-risk APIs. Datavagyanik reports that the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of Nitroglycerine API prices hovered around 3–4% between 2020 and 2025, reflecting a balance between demand growth and cost containment strategies.
